Melody Mentor represents the pinnacle of AI-driven music education as of 2026, utilizing a proprietary Neural Audio Analysis Engine (NAAE) to provide sub-30ms latency feedback on acoustic and electronic instruments. Unlike traditional video-based platforms, Melody Mentor acts as a live tutor, utilizing Large Language Models (LLMs) specialized in musicology to explain complex harmonic concepts and generative algorithms to create infinite, personalized practice exercises. Its technical architecture leverages Fast Fourier Transform (FFT) and Waveform Analysis to detect not just pitch, but timbre, dynamics, and rhythmic nuances. The platform's 2026 market position is defined by its ability to bridge the gap between hobbyist apps and professional conservatory-level instruction, offering enterprise-grade integration for music schools and universities. By integrating MIDI-over-IP and WebAudio APIs, it provides a seamless browser-based experience that rivals native desktop applications in performance. The system is designed to scale from absolute beginners to advanced composition students, featuring a robust API that allows third-party developers to build custom modules on top of its core recognition engine.
Uses deep learning to separate and identify individual notes within complex chords on polyphonic instruments like piano and guitar.

Algorithm adjusts tempo and harmonic complexity in real-time based on user success rates.
Creates procedurally generated musical scores that have never been played before to test pure reading skills.
Analyzes the harmonic series of a played note to give feedback on tone quality and technique.
Full support for LTI 1.3 standards for seamless integration into university educational ecosystems.
Specific tracking for singers to monitor vowel placement and resonance.
Peer-to-peer audio streaming with predictive packet loss concealment for remote rehearsals.
